Background
The water turbine is a power machine for converting the energy of water flow into rotary mechanical energy, the water turbine and the auxiliary machine are important hydroelectric equipment, are indispensable components in the hydroelectric power industry, are important equipment for fully utilizing clean renewable energy to realize energy conservation, emission reduction and environmental pollution reduction, the technical development of the equipment is suitable for the development scale of the hydroelectric power industry in China, and a main shaft copper sleeve in the water turbine is one of main components.
Most of current main shaft copper sheathing structures are comparatively simple, and are relatively poor with the installation effect of hydraulic turbine main shaft, lead to lower to the work efficiency of main shaft copper sheathing installation, inconvenient people's use, and the installation of main shaft copper sheathing is firm inadequately, and is relatively poor to the protectiveness of copper sheathing, influences the life of main shaft copper sheathing, and the practicality is relatively poor.

Referring to fig. 1-3, the present invention provides an embodiment of a copper sleeve for a water turbine main shaft: a water turbine spindle copper bush comprises a first fixing block 1 and a second fixing block 2, wherein a first fixing ring 3 is arranged on one side of the first fixing block 1, a second fixing ring 4 is arranged on one side, close to the first fixing ring 3, of the second fixing block 2, a first sealing groove 5 is formed in the inner portion, close to the first fixing ring 3, of the second fixing block 2, a second sealing groove 6 is formed in the inner portion, close to the first fixing ring 3, of the first fixing block 1, a first waterproof layer 7 is arranged on the inner side of the first fixing ring 3, a first wear-resistant layer 8 is arranged on the inner side of the first waterproof layer 7, a second waterproof layer 9 is arranged on the outer side of the second fixing ring 4, a second wear-resistant layer 10 is arranged on the outer side of the second waterproof layer 9, a plurality of groups of fixing holes 11 are formed in the first fixing block 1 and the side, far away from the first fixing ring 3, movable holes 12 penetrating through the first sealing groove 5 and the second sealing groove 6 are formed in the fixing holes 11, one side that is close to activity hole 12 in first solid fixed ring 3 and the solid fixed ring 4 inside all is provided with screw hole 13, and the inside of activity hole 12 is provided with and runs through to the inside bolt 14 of screw hole 13, and the inside of first seal groove 5 and second seal groove 6 all is provided with sealed the pad 15.
Please refer to fig. 1 and fig. 3, the first fixing ring 3 is welded to the first fixing block 1, the second fixing ring 4 is welded to the second fixing block 2, the first fixing ring 3 is detachably connected to the second fixing block 2 through the first sealing groove 5, so as to disassemble and assemble the first fixing ring 3 and the second fixing block 2, the second fixing ring 4 is detachably connected to the first fixing block 1 through the second sealing groove 6, so as to disassemble and assemble the second fixing ring 4 and the first fixing block 1, the sealing gasket 15 is fixedly connected to the second fixing block 2 through the first sealing groove 5, and the sealing gasket 15 is fixedly connected to the first fixing block 1 through the second sealing groove 6.
Please refer to fig. 1 and fig. 2, the bolt 14 is detachably connected to the first fixing block 1 through the movable hole 12, the bolt 14 is detachably connected to the second fixing block 2 through the movable hole 12, so as to realize the dismounting of the bolt 14 to the first fixing block 1 and the second fixing block 2, the end of the movable hole 12 close to the inside of the fixing hole 11 is provided with a rotating block, and the inside of the sealing pad 15 is provided with a plurality of sets of through holes, so as to facilitate the installation of the copper bush.
Please refer to fig. 1 and fig. 2, an external thread is disposed on an outer side of one end of the bolt 14 close to the threaded hole 13, an internal thread matched with the bolt 14 is disposed inside the threaded hole 13, the bolt 14 is in threaded connection with the first fixing ring 3 through the threaded hole 13, and the bolt 14 is in threaded connection with the second fixing ring 4 through the threaded hole 13, so that the bolt 14 is assembled and disassembled, and is convenient for people to use.
Please refer to fig. 1 and fig. 2, the first fixing ring 3 is fixedly connected to the second fixing block 2 through the threaded hole 13 and the bolt 14, the first fixing ring 3 is fixed to the second fixing block 2, the second fixing ring 4 is fixedly connected to the second sealing groove 6 through the threaded hole 13 and the bolt 14, the second fixing ring 4 is fixed to the second sealing groove 6, the second waterproof layer 9 is fixedly connected to the second fixing ring 4 through glue, and the first waterproof layer 7 is fixedly connected to the first fixing ring 3 through glue.
Please refer to fig. 1 and fig. 3, the mounting holes are disposed at the middle positions inside the first fixing block 1 and the second fixing block 2, and the first fixing block 1 and the second fixing block 2 are fixed by the mounting holes, so that the copper bush is better mounted, and the number of the fixing holes 11 is four, thereby improving the practicability of the copper bush.
The working principle is as follows: before the utility model is used, the first fixing ring 3 is clamped into the second fixing block 2 through the first sealing groove 5, the second fixing ring 4 is clamped into the first fixing block 1 through the second sealing groove 6, the first fixing ring 3 and the second fixing ring 4 are sealed through the sealing gasket 15, the spindle is fixed through the through holes in the first fixing block 1 and the second fixing block 2, the fixing effect of the copper sleeve is better, the working efficiency of the installation of the spindle copper sleeve is improved, the use of people is convenient, when in use, the bolt 14 is inserted into the movable hole 12, the bolt 14 is rotated, the external thread outside the bolt 14 is matched with the internal thread inside the threaded hole 13, the first fixing ring 3 and the second fixing block 2 are fixed, the second fixing ring 4 and the first fixing block 1 are fixed, the installation of the copper sleeve is firmer, the inner side of the first fixing ring 3 is protected through the first waterproof layer 7 and the first wear-resistant layer 8, the outside of the second fixing ring 4 is protected through the second waterproof layer 9 and the second wear-resistant layer 10, so that the using effect of the copper sleeve is better, and the practicability of the copper sleeve is improved.
